Server Operating Systems Overview

A server operating system is the core software that runs on your servers and underpins critical business services such as file storage, applications, databases, authentication, and backups.

Choosing the right server operating system—and managing it properly—has a direct impact on system reliability, security, performance, and long‑term supportability. Common platforms include Microsoft Windows Server and a variety of Linux‑based server operating systems, each suited to different workloads and environments.

What is a server operating system?

A server operating system is specialized software that manages hardware resources and enables services like file sharing, applications, databases, and authentication. Common examples include Microsoft Windows Server and various Linux distributions.

Why is it important to keep server operating systems updated?

Regular updates patch security vulnerabilities, improve performance, and ensure compatibility with modern applications. Outdated server OS platforms expose your business to security risks and operational issues.

What are the risks of running unsupported server platforms?

Unsupported server operating systems no longer receive security patches, making them vulnerable to attacks. They may also lack compatibility with modern applications and services, leading to performance and stability issues.
